import copy
import logging
import time
from typing import Any, Callable, Dict, Tuple
from pathlib import Path
import numpy as np
import torch
from tqdm import tqdm
from ConfigSpace import Configuration
from scipy.io.idl import AttrDict
import torch.nn as nn
from torch.optim import Optimizer
from torch.optim import SGD
from torch.optim.lr_scheduler import CosineAnnealingLR
from jahs_bench.tabular.lib.core import datasets as dataset_lib
from jahs_bench.tabular.lib.core.constants import Datasets
from torch.utils.data import DataLoader
from utils import accuracy, attrdict_factory
datadir = Path(__file__).parent.parent / "datasets"
def construct_model_optimizer(model: nn.Module, cfg: Configuration) -> Tuple[
Optimizer, CosineAnnealingLR, nn.CrossEntropyLoss]:
"""Construct the optimizer, scheduler and loss function
for the given neural net
Args:
model (nn.Module): the neural net
cfg (Configuration): the configuration for optimizer
Returns:
Tuple[Optimizer, CosineAnnealingLR, nn.CrossEntropyLoss]: the constructed objects
"""
optimizer = SGD(
model.parameters(),
momentum=0.9,
lr=cfg["LearningRate"],
weight_decay=cfg["WeightDecay"],
nesterov=True,
)
scheduler = CosineAnnealingLR(optimizer, T_max=200, eta_min=0.0)
loss_fn = nn.CrossEntropyLoss()
return optimizer, scheduler, loss_fn
def _main_proc(
model: nn.Module,
dataloader: DataLoader,
loss_fn: Callable,
optimizer: Optimizer,
scheduler: CosineAnnealingLR,
mode: str,
device: torch.device,
epoch_metrics: Dict[str, Any],
use_grad_clipping: bool = True,
) -> Tuple[bool, nn.Module]:
"""The main training process
Args:
model (nn.Module): The neural net
dataloader (DataLoader): data loader
loss_fn (Callable): Loss function
optimizer (Optimizer): Optimizer
scheduler (_LRScheduler): Learning rate scheduler
mode (str): train/eval
device (torch.device): device
epoch_metrics (Dict[str, Any]): the metrics dict for each epoch
use_grad_clipping (bool, optional): Defaults to True.
Raises:
ValueError: For wrong mode
Returns:
Tuple[bool, nn.Module]: Bool indicating if training diverged and the Trained model
"""
if mode == "train":
model.train()
elif mode == "eval":
model.eval()
else:
raise ValueError(f"Unrecognized mode '{mode}'.")
train_model = mode == "train"
dataset_metrics = ["loss", "acc"]
metrics = attrdict_factory(metrics=dataset_metrics)
## Iterate over mini-batches
diverged = False
nsteps = len(dataloader)
for step, (inputs, labels) in enumerate(dataloader):
metric_weight = inputs.size(0)
start_time = time.time()
if train_model:
optimizer.zero_grad()
inputs = inputs.to(device)
labels = labels.to(device)
## Forward Pass
logits = model(inputs)
loss = loss_fn(logits, labels)
## Backward Pass
if train_model:
loss.backward()
if use_grad_clipping:
torch.nn.utils.clip_grad_norm_(
model.parameters(), max_norm=2.0, norm_type=2
)
optimizer.step()
metrics.loss.update(loss.detach().cpu().data.item(), metric_weight)
acc = accuracy(logits.detach().cpu(), labels.detach().cpu(), topk=(1,))[0]
metrics.acc.update(acc.data.item(), metric_weight)
if torch.isnan(loss):
diverged = True
if diverged:
return 0, True, None
for key, value in metrics.items():
epoch_metrics[key].append(value.avg)
return False, model
def train_subnet(model: nn.Module, config: Configuration, seed: int, device: int, budget: int, validate: bool = True,
test: bool = True, train: bool = True) -> Tuple[bool, Dict, nn.Module, int]:
"""Samples a model from supernet and fits the given data on it.
This is the function-call we try to optimize. Chosen values are stored in
the configuration (cfg).
Args:
model (nn.Module): The supernet
config (Configuration): Configuration of subnet and hyperparameters
seed (int): seed
device (int): torch device
budget (int): number of epochs
validate (bool, optional): Run trained model on validation set. Defaults to True.
test (bool, optional): Run trained model on the test set. Defaults to True.
train (bool, optional): Whether the model needs to be trained. Used to Evaluate. Defaults to True.
Returns:
Tuple[bool, Dict, nn.Module, int]: Boolean indicating if training diverged, metrics, trained model, endtime
"""
end_time = time.time()
lr = config["LearningRate"]
weight_decay = config["WeightDecay"]
resolution = config["Resolution"]
trivial_augment = config["TrivialAugment"]
optimizer = config["Optimizer"]
batch_size = 256
# Device configuration
torch.manual_seed(seed)
num_epochs = int(np.ceil(budget))
model.set_sample_cfg(config)
optimizer, scheduler, loss_fn = construct_model_optimizer(model, config)
loss_fn = loss_fn.to(device)
model.to(device)
data_loaders, min_shape = dataset_lib.get_dataloaders(
dataset=Datasets.fashion_mnist,
batch_size=256,
cutout=0,
split=validate,
resolution=resolution,
trivial_augment=trivial_augment,
datadir=datadir,
)
train_queue = data_loaders["train"]
test_queue = data_loaders["test"]
if validate:
valid_queue = data_loaders["valid"]
dataset_metrics = ["loss", "acc"]
model_metrics = AttrDict(
{
"train": attrdict_factory(metrics=dataset_metrics, template=list),
"valid": attrdict_factory(metrics=dataset_metrics, template=list),
"test": attrdict_factory(metrics=dataset_metrics, template=list),
}
)
train_size = valid_size = test_size = 0
diverged = False
if train:
for e in tqdm(range(1, budget + 1)):
## Handle training set
dataloader = train_queue
epoch_metrics = model_metrics.train
diverged, subnet = _main_proc(
model=model,
dataloader=dataloader,
loss_fn=loss_fn,
optimizer=optimizer,
scheduler=scheduler,
mode="train",
device=device,
epoch_metrics=epoch_metrics,
)
scheduler.step()
if diverged:
break
## Handle validation set, if needed
if validate:
val_time = time.time()
dataloader = valid_queue
epoch_metrics = model_metrics.valid
with torch.no_grad():
_, _ = _main_proc(
model=model,
dataloader=dataloader,
loss_fn=loss_fn,
optimizer=optimizer,
scheduler=scheduler,
mode="eval",
device=device,
epoch_metrics=epoch_metrics,
)
end_time = time.time()
print(end_time - val_time)
## Handle test set, if needed
if test:
test_time = time.time()
dataloader = test_queue
epoch_metrics = model_metrics.test
with torch.no_grad():
_, _ = _main_proc(
model=model,
dataloader=dataloader,
loss_fn=loss_fn,
optimizer=optimizer,
scheduler=scheduler,
mode="eval",
device=device,
epoch_metrics=epoch_metrics,
)
print(time.time() - test_time)
## Checkpointing
# Add a one-time offset to the runtime in case an old checkpoint was loaded
if diverged:
return True, None, model, end_time
return False, model_metrics, model, end_time
